See Who Blocked Me On Facebook: Facebook alerts you of whatever from brand-new messages to timeline posts, however you do not obtain informed if someone blocks you. A block is planned to be elusive; or else, it defeats its function. When a block is used, all kinds of interaction between you and also the person that blocked you is totally stopped.


Obtaining blocked on Facebook is not fun for any person, yet if you additionally make use of Facebook for your local business, obtaining blocked can tackle a whole new dimension in regards to scary experiences. Facebook makes the act of blocking someone a confidential matter as well as does not use any type of tools to help you uncover if you have been blocked or otherwise. Nevertheless, with a bit of investigative work, you could generally establish if you have actually been blocked. Remember that even if somebody is no more noticeable in your list of friends does not necessarily imply you have actually been blocked. You may have been "unfriended," the individual could have terminated their account or Facebook could have suspended their account. Third-party applications like Unfriend Finder and Who Deleted Me could reveal you when someone vanishes from your list of friends but don't inform you if you have actually also been blocked.

Search Results


If someone has blocked you, rather than merely stopped your relationship, his name will certainly disappoint up in your account's search results. Try inputting the individual's name in the search area on top of your Facebook home page. If you don't find that person, you may have been blocked. Nevertheless, he might have just transformed his safety setups to avoid anybody but friends from searching for him. Try logging out of Facebook or toggling to your organisation account (click the arrow in the upper right corner and choose "Log In"). Attempt looking for the individual once again. If the person is not noticeable in a public search or from your organisation account, you could have been blocked. If the person is visible in a public search, but not visible in a search from your personal account, you have actually been blocked.

Mutual Friend list


Mutual friends can be a great indication to see if you have actually been blocked. Navigate to an account of somebody that was a mutual friend with the person you believe has blocked you. A listing of several of her existing friends is on their account web page. Click the "See All" link on top of the list. A search area shows up on top of the web page, which you can utilize to type the person's name. If the person's account appears, you have not been blocked. If it doesn't show up, you may have been blocked. While few individuals have their friends listed publicly, if you could locate such a person, attempt logging out of Facebook as well as looking at their list of friends. If the individual is visible there, yet not when you were logged in, you have actually been blocked.

Wall Posts


If you can remember any type of posts the individual has placed on your account, service page or a mutual friend's web page in the past, finding those posts currently can suggest whether you've been blocked. If you have actually been blocked, the Wall posts will still be visible, however his account photo will be replaced with an enigma. Furthermore, the individual's name will remain in black text and will not be a clickable link to his profile page.

Various other Methods


So far, every one of the above methods are means you could establish if you have been blocked without drawing attention to on your own. To figure out undoubtedly if you have not been blocked, try sending a Facebook message to the individual. If you get a reply, you have actually not been blocked. You can also ask mutual friends if they have seen the individual on Facebook just recently. If no one has, the individual might have terminated her account, or could have been put on hold from Facebook. Last but not least, you can ask your friends, or the individual straight, whether you have been blocked.
